Transaction ad8b6b750218860e854cc16b6b1b09312997ec34fcb7af7a692d96dafd68f574

1 Input
1 Outputs
  • ad8b6b750218860e854cc16b6b1b09312997ec34fcb7af7a692d96dafd68f574:0
  • value  22589
    address  3NAomBbzQ86qiMY5v7FPN7bRVFensbW9Ra